      Jul 04, 1984 · The easiest way to distinguish the phrases is by the way they function in a sentence and by their forms. An infinitive phrase can function as a noun, an adjective, or an adverb. Infinitives are usually preceded by the word to. Participial phrases function as adjectives. Present participles end in –ing.
